JUANDE RAMOS is considering £15million bid for Blackburn Rovers star David Bentley, according to reports in The Sun.
The former Arsenal midfielder has been linked with a move away from Ewood Park after rejecting an improved offer from the club, and Ramos may swoop for the England international.
Bentley has three years left on his current contract with Blackburn, but the club's failure to qualify for Europe could prove to be a major factor, as Spurs can offer UEFA Cup action as they qualified by winning the Carling Cup.
Bentley's arrival at White Hart Lane would almost certainly spell the end for Aaron Lennon, whose future at the club is already cast in doubt as Ramos seeks to overhaul his playing staff before the start of the new campaign.
